I just bought a used 2017 Q50 and the Nav SD card is missing. There is a lot of conflicting info on the net about whether the card has to be programmed with my nav ID or not. It isn't always stated what years they are talking about. The used car dealer says he is sending me an SD card, but I fear it won't work. Will this work ( Navigation Map Updates | Q50 | 2017 | INFINITI Navigation First Generation SD Map Update Version 12.5 for United States and Canada | HERE ) or do I have to take it to a dealer?
When ordering Map Update from HERE, you will be asked for the NAV ID and the SD card will be shipped with activation code. That code is programmed to unlock the maps on the SD and work with your NAV. That's just a 10k-feet view without knowing the nitty-gritty details how they implemented it.

I don't know if Nissan have a generic map build that's not locked but I won't be surprised if they have one.
 
All navigation SD cards must be registered to a specific vehicle's NAV ID. That way, someone can't take your SD card and use it in another vehicle. It doesn't matter which model year.
Old topic, but still make sense to share experience. I bought map card from junk yard in Florida (not thefts, not stolen) from matching year and moth range to my vehicle and it just works. I didn't need to enter any codes. But that was a risk taken by me, since no returns were accepted as it is considered electronics part.

If there is a junk yard which have a few available, why not to go and try them? These maps do not worst $$$ asked by dealer, may be at most some 50$. but their absence makes driving too annoying with popping up irritative message "insert map card" each time when you start vehicle.

Just buying a 2016 DCU with navigation and an SD map card won't get you navigation. You'll also need an external data input box with an SD card slot, a NAVI control unit, GPS antenna, LVDS cables, and appropriate wiring harnesses for all of that.
